    • @Byesteiners
      @Byesteiners 3 ปีที่แล้ว +48

      He was sentenced to death, because he tried to intercept an british attack on his own, but failed and the battleship tripitz was destroyed and over 900 german sailors were killed. It is said, that even if the wohle squadron would have started, that they couldnt intercept the attack in time. He was still sentenced to death for his careless move. Later was his sentence changed into 3 years in prisoncamp. It seems, that he still took the blame on himself for the failed interception and chose this honorable death.

    @seanc4501 5 ปีที่แล้ว +82

    lmao the Brits never day bombed, that was the Americans thing

    • @commandingjudgedredd1841
      @commandingjudgedredd1841 5 ปีที่แล้ว +61

      In the early war years the RAF did, until heavy losses forced them to change to night bombing. But yes, in 1943 they certainly wouldn't have sent their virtually obsolete Blenheim's over Germany in broad daylight to be massacred easily.

    • @brolutiongaming3983
      @brolutiongaming3983 5 ปีที่แล้ว +6

      Americans could because they had flying Fuck’n tanks- the British bombers were kites with engines-

    • @seanc4501
      @seanc4501 5 ปีที่แล้ว +8

      I got a notification from somebody saying it could be Americans, but it's gone? Anyway if somebody brings that up, at 1:08 it says RAF 114 Squadron and the bombers being used in the video are Bristol Blenheims, yet 114 Squadron stopped using these by March 1943 and the Bombing of Hamburg commenced in July 1943. Plus can't find anything indicating 114 Squadron took part in bombing of hamburg; they would have been stationed in N. Africa or Sicily at this time

    • @nicholas1130
      @nicholas1130 5 ปีที่แล้ว +12

      @@brolutiongaming3983 Not really, it's because the British bombers specifically the Lancaster had much fewer gunners than the B-17 which is why the Lancaster was able to carry much more bombs than the B-17

    • @tristandunn4761
      @tristandunn4761 5 ปีที่แล้ว +8

      Plus Spitfires never flew fighter escort over Germany, they didn’t have the range. In fact only when the US introduced he P-51 with the droppable tank in ‘44 did bombers start having a fighter escort into Germany.
